Mathematica 6,  released in May 2007, is a reinvention of
Mathematica. The talk will cover many of the important new
features, showing the new visualization tools,  how to create
instant user interfaces, using multi-data streams, and the
advances in computation.  It will also discuss the Wolfram
Demonstration project and Mathematica Player.

Wolfram Workbench, the award winning development environment
for Mathematica. Workbench is based on the cutting edge
Eclipse platform and supports all details of Mathematica
development.

webMathematica, constructs dynamic web sites that carry out
computations and visualizations powered by Mathematica.

gridMathematica, allows parallel computation driven by
Mathematica to be run over a grid.
